13. The table below shows the marks scored by some candidates in an examination. (a) Construct a cumulative frequency table for the distribution and draw a cumulative frequency curve. (b) Use the curve to estimate, correct to one decimal place: (i) the lowest mark for distinction if 5% of the candidates passed with distinction; (ii) the probability of selecting a candidate who scored at most 45%.

Model answer

(a) Using the class boundaries and cumulative frequencies from the given mark distribution, an ogive (cumulative frequency curve) is plotted with marks on the x-axis and cumulative frequency on the y-axis. (b)(i) With 200 candidates total, 5% pass with distinction means 95% (190 candidates) did not. Reading from the cumulative frequency curve at 190, the corresponding mark (lowest mark for distinction) is approximately 87.5%. (ii) Reading the cumulative frequency at 45% from the curve gives approximately 70 candidates. Probability = 70/200 = 0.35 (1 d.p.).
